France, First Empire. Napoléon I Æ Medal. Commemorating the completion of the Simplon Road. 1807. Dies by Andrieu and Brenet; Denon, mintmaster. NAPOLEON EMP. ET. ROI., laureate head to right; ANDRIEU F. on neck truncation / Simplon as old man of colossal size, seated facing, legs crossed, in mountain pass through which winds a baggage train; 1807 on side of cliff, BR inscribed to lower left; SIMPLON in exergue. Bramsen 688. 35.08g, 41mm, 12h.

Mint State. Rare.

The R. T. Collection of Napoleonic Medals from the First French Republic and Empire;
Ex Classical Numismatic Group, Auction 103, 14 September 2016, lot 1121 (part of).
